FLIR thermal cameras offer a unique perspective into the world by measuring infrared radiation emitted by objects. This feature allows us to visualize temperature differences, revealing what is otherwise invisible to the naked eye. From identifying heat leaks in buildings to assessing animal movements, FLIR thermal cameras have a diverse array of uses.

Unlocking Hidden Heat with FLIR Technology

FLIR technology provides a unique ability to visualize heat signatures invisible to the naked eye. By using infrared radiation, FLIR cameras can penetrate objects and locate temperature discrepancies. This powerful technology has diverse applications in multiple industries, from inspection to security.

  • {FLIR cameras can be used to detect overheating components in electrical systems, mitigating potential failures.
  • They can also support firefighters in locating victims trapped in burning buildings or finding hotspots within a fire.
